Step-by-Step Guide
Step 1
Boil a small beetroot in its skin for about 10 minutes, then remove it from the water and add the peeled and seeded, chopped pumpkin. Add the lentils. Don't be afraid — cooking everything together is much faster, especially since in the end, all the ingredients will go into the blender. Add salt, chopped garlic, and herbs de Provence.
Step 2
When the lentils are cooked, transfer everything, as mentioned above, directly into the blender, adding the dried tomatoes (leave a couple for garnish).
Step 3
Crumble the feta cheese on top, add the dried tomato, and olives.
